Sep. 09, 1960 - Olympic Games in Rome. America wins Gold and silver medals in Pole Vault. Photo Shows Don Bragg (U.S.A), who set a new Olympic record of 15ft. 5 ins - in the Final of the Men's Pole Vault - seen in centre after the presentation of medals, with R. Morris (U.S.A), on left, who was 2nd, and on right, E. Landstrom, of Finland, who was 3rd
